Securing Access, Value, and Equality in Health Care Act
Summary
H.R. 4604, the Securing Access, Value, and Equality in Health Care Act, proposes a change to the tax code to help individuals afford health insurance through a new tax credit. Under this bill, citizens would receive a credit to offset the costs of their health insurance premiums, with the government sending advance payments directly to insurance providers to lower monthly costs for eligible individuals. To manage this system, the bill would require insurance companies to report specific coverage and payment information to the Treasury Department.
